Timezone in Baguinge

Baguinge is located in the Philippines and operates under the Asia/Manila timezone, which has a UTC offset of +8 hours. The Philippines does not observe daylight saving time, meaning that the time remains constant throughout the year. This stability can be advantageous for scheduling and planning, as there are no seasonal time adjustments to consider.
